Calera Sportsman in Shelby County is taking members, we have 5200 acres of mixed hardwoods and pine, the property is gorgeous this part of Shelby County has creek bottoms and bluffs that you wouldn’t believe. Waxahatchee Creek is on the backside of the property and we have a few sounder of pigs in spring and solo boars on winter. The turkey hunting is amazing and the deer hunting is strong. So we have started taking new direction in the club in the past few years with stricter rules, 20 in main beam 8 point and no does on green fields till after Jan 31st. We have a nice rut we are in between two rut lines on the map if you believe the map, but it seems like we do, because usually the week around Christmas and the a late Jan rut happens. We have 3 parcels about 2 miles apart and it helps break up the members. We have 50 members and 5200 acres, so people get scared by the number but if someone had 600 acres and six members people feel better about it for some reason. I have never had pressure issues, the roads are great and we have a clubhouse with walk in freezer, this club is the best value ever at
$725, I want it to go up to be honest. The deer hunting is strong good quality bucks are killed and the genetics are awesome, you see does 8/10 hunts on green fields and it will only get better with our stricter guidelines. Corn is welcome, and I live across the street from the property and I often fill the bed up of the Ranger and pour it through the fields. Our green fields are solid and shooting house are pretty nice and there are tons of them. Let me know if you want a tour of the property!
